Ester EHO N2 (Ethylhexyl Oleate)
What is Ester EHO N2?
Ester EHO N2, also known as Ethylhexyl Oleate (INCI name), is a light, clear ester oil with excellent lubricating properties and a silky-smooth skin feel. It is widely used as an emollient and solvent in both cosmetic and technical formulations.
Thanks to its combination of a non-greasy texture and good spreadability, Ester EHO N2 is suitable for applications where both performance and sensory properties are important.
Key properties:
- Light, non-greasy skin feel
- Good lubricity and spreadability
- High oxidative stability
- Suitable as a solvent and carrier

CAS
85049-37-2
INCI-name
Ethylhexyl Oleate

How is Ethylhexyl Oleate produced?
Ethylhexyl Oleate is produced through the esterification of 2-ethylhexanol with oleic acid. This controlled process results in a stable and easy-to-handle ester oil.

How does Ester EHO N2 work in a formulation?
Ester EHO N2 primarily functions as an emollient, solvent, and lubricating agent. It influences both the performance and the sensory feel of a product.
1. Emollient (skin conditioning agent)
It forms a thin film on the skin, which:
- Makes the skin feel soft and smooth
- Improves application
- Creates a non-sticky finish
Example: In a sunscreen, Ethylhexyl Oleate provides a light, easy-to-spread texture without a greasy residue.
2. Solvent and carrier
It helps dissolve and distribute active ingredients.
Example: In make-up, it supports an even distribution of pigments and active components.
3. Lubricating and processing component
In technical applications, it improves:
- Lubrication
- Processability of mixtures
- Stability of formulations

3. Is Ethylhexyl Oleate suitable for natural formulations?
Ethylhexyl Oleate can be based on plant-derived oleic acid.
Its suitability for natural claims depends on:
- The origin of the raw materials
- Certification requirements (e.g. COSMOS)
